7004681: G1: Extend marking verification to Full GCs Summary: Perform a heap verification after the first phase of G1's full GC using objects' mark words to determine liveness. The third parameter of the heap verification routines, which was used in G1 to determine which marking bitmap to use in liveness calculations, has been changed from a boolean to an enum with values defined for using the mark word, and the 'prev' and 'next' bitmaps. # Top level gnumake file for hotspot builds
#
# Default is to build the both product images and construct an export dir.
#  The default export directory name is `pwd`/export-$(PLATFORM).
#
#   Use: 'gnumake help' for more information.
#
# This makefile uses the default settings for where to find compilers and
#    tools, and obeys the ALT_* variable settings used by the other JDK
#    workspaces.
#

# Expected/optional make variables defined on make command line:
#  LP64=1 or ARCH_DATA_MODEL=64 for 64bit build
#
# Expected/optional make variables or environment variables:
#  ALT_SLASH_JAVA             Location of /java or J:
#  ALT_BOOTDIR                Previous JDK home directory for javac compiler
#  ALT_OUTPUTDIR              Output directory to use for hotspot build
#  ALT_EXPORT_PATH            Directory to export hotspot build to
#  ALT_JDK_IMPORT_PATH        Current JDK build (only for create_jdk rules)
#  ALT_JDK_TARGET_IMPORT_PATH Current JDK build when cross-compiling
#  ALT_BUILD_WIN_SA           Building SA on Windows is disabled by default.
#                             Set ALT_BUILD_WIN_SA=1 to enable building SA on
#                             Windows.
# Version strings and numbers:
#  JDK_VERSION                Current JDK version (e.g. 1.6.0)
#  PREVIOUS_JDK_VERSION       Previous (bootdir) JDK version (e.g. 1.5.0)
#  FULL_VERSION               Full version string to use (e.g. "1.6.0-ea-b42")
#
# Version strings and numbers especially needed on Windows:
#  COOKED_JDK_UPDATE_VERSION  Just the update release number (e.g. 02)
#  COOKED_BUILD_NUMBER        Just the build number (e.g. 42)
#  JDK_MKTG_VERSION           Marketing JDK version (e.g. 6.0)
#  JDK_MAJOR_VERSION          Major number for version (e.g. 1) always 1?
#  JDK_MINOR_VERSION          Minor number for version (e.g. 6)
#  JDK_MICRO_VERSION          Micro number for version (e.g. 0)
